Description Milan Crha 2016-09-06 06:28:35 UTC
As had been discussed on the evolution-list [1], the option naming
  [ ] Show a reminder [ n ] [ minutes/hours/... ] before every appointment
is misleading and suggests that a notification will be shown for each appointment, even if it doesn't have any reminder set, while the option is used only as a default reminder setting for a newly created appointments, thus it should be reworded to:
  [ ] Set default reminder [ n ] [ minutes/... ] before every new appointment
